Investing.com: Who's to Blame for Inflation?

By  Investing.com / July 25, 2023 / www.bullionvault.com / Article Link

LONDON, 25 July 2023 - Private investors spreading their portfolio risk with precious metals blame government and central banks for the surge of inflation, popular personal finance site Investing.com says today, quoting new research from BullionVault.

"Some investors attribute high inflation to Russia's invasion of Ukraine," the report goes on, "[but] only 2 people out of 1,442 respondents [to BullionVault's latest customer survey] think high-wage demands have driven up the cost of living."
